Brooklyn Bridge is a documentary film on the history of the Brooklyn Bridge. It was produced by Ken Burns in 1981. The film included interviews with personalities such as writer Arthur Miller. The film was nominated for an Academy Award for Documentary Feature. [1] It was narrated by historian David McCullough.
